Moderator and panelist pull out of conference due to Bobrisky’s inclusion
By Sewe Ishola
Twitter is awash in news of the withdrawal of the moderator, Subomi Plumptre of Alder Consulting and presidential aide on New Media, Bashir Ahmed from this year’s New Media and Citizens and Governance conference organised by Enough is Enough Nigeria, due to the inclusion of cross dresser, Idris Okuneye, popularly called Bobrisky.
While many people are questioning the relevance of Bobrisky on the panel, Adler Consulting have issued a statement on behalf of Plumptre and their firm, saying the original list of panelists sent to her did not include Bobrisky’s name and she had learnt about the latest panelist like every other person on Twitter.
And that in itself was enough for the firm and Subomi to withdraw from the annual event, which had often discussed issues confronting the people of Nigeria.
The presidential aide on New Media, Bashir Ahmed had yesterday withdrawn his participation at the event, although no reason was given, even though, many had alleged that the inclusion of the self processed king of Snapchat in the programme was the reason.
